Four Days of Adventure in Pondicherry

Friday, September 29: Exploring the French Quarter

Begin your adventure in Pondicherry by exploring the charming French Quarter. In the morning, take a leisurely walk along the streets lined with beautiful colonial-style buildings, such as the iconic French War Memorial and the Raj Nivas. Immerse yourself in the European ambiance and visit the Pondicherry Museum to learn about the city's history. In the afternoon, head to Auroville, an experimental township known for its unique architecture and spiritual community. Witness the magnificent Matrimandir, the golden globe at the center of Auroville, and enjoy the peaceful surroundings. As the evening sets in, indulge in French cuisine at one of the many delightful restaurants in the French Quarter.

  • French War Memorial: INR 0, 1 hour
  • Raj Nivas: INR 0, 1 hour
  • Pondicherry Museum: INR 50, 2 hours
  • Auroville: INR 0, 3 hours
Saturday, September 30: Thrilling Water Sports

Get ready for an adventurous day filled with water sports in Pondicherry. Start your morning by visiting Paradise Beach, a secluded pristine beach known for its clear waters and golden sand. Engage in thrilling activities like jet skiing, kayaking, and paddleboarding. After a fun-filled morning, head to Chunnambar Boat House and enjoy a boat ride through the scenic backwaters. In the afternoon, experience the adrenaline rush of scuba diving or snorkeling in the turquoise waters of the Bay of Bengal. As the sun sets, unwind at Serenity Beach and soak in the tranquil atmosphere.

  • Paradise Beach: INR 300 (water sports), 3 hours
  • Chunnambar Boat House: INR 100 (boat ride), 2 hours
  • Scuba Diving/Snorkeling: INR 2,000, 3 hours
  • Serenity Beach: INR 0, 2 hours
Sunday, October 1: Exploring Nature and Wildlife

Embark on a journey to explore the natural wonders and wildlife of Pondicherry. Start your day by visiting the Ousteri Lake, a serene freshwater lake surrounded by lush greenery. Enjoy birdwatching and take a boat ride to appreciate the scenic beauty of the lake. In the afternoon, head to the Pondicherry Botanical Garden, home to a wide variety of exotic plants and trees. Take a leisurely stroll and embrace the tranquility of nature. As the evening approaches, visit the Pondicherry Promenade Beach and witness a breathtaking sunset.

  • Ousteri Lake: INR 150 (boat ride), 3 hours
  • Pondicherry Botanical Garden: INR 20, 2 hours
  • Promenade Beach: INR 0, 2 hours
Monday, October 2: Adventure at Arikamedu and Serenity Beach

On your final day, explore the off-the-beaten-path attractions of Pondicherry. Start with a visit to Arikamedu, an archaeological site that dates back to the Roman era. Discover the ruins and artifacts that provide insights into the city's ancient history. In the afternoon, head to Serenity Beach and try your hand at surfing. The beach is known for its waves and is perfect for both beginners and experienced surfers. As the day comes to an end, enjoy a beachside bonfire and reflect on your adventurous journey in Pondicherry.

  • Arikamedu: INR 0, 2 hours
  • Surfing at Serenity Beach: INR 500 (surfboard rental), 3 hours
  • Beachside Bonfire: INR 500 (approx.), 2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For adventure enthusiasts, a visit to the Auroville Adventure Center is highly recommended. Located in the outskirts of Pondicherry, this center offers a range of thrilling activities like zip-lining, rock climbing, and rope courses. It's a perfect destination to get your adrenaline pumping while enjoying the natural surroundings. Additionally, don't miss the opportunity to explore the Gingee Fort, located about 70 kilometers from Pondicherry. This ancient fort provides panoramic views of the surrounding landscape and offers a challenging hike for adventurous souls.
